Ghanaian midfielder Mohammed Kudus recently reflected on his first season with West Ham United, highlighting his favorite goals since joining the club from Ajax last summer.

Known for his dynamic play, Kudus made a significant impact in the Premier League, scoring 14 goals and providing six assists across all competitions.

In a video posted on social media, Kudus ranked his top goals in descending order:

He started with his memorable solo effort against Freiburg, where he initiated a play from his own box and scored, ranking it as his absolute favorite and also West Ham's Goal of the Season.

Following that was his bicycle kick against Manchester City, showcasing his agility and technical ability. Next, he mentioned his overhead kick against Brentford, admiring the acrobatics involved.

He also highlighted his strike in a home game against Newcastle as another standout goal.
